More about trainee support worker courses in Wollongong

Are you interested in starting a rewarding career as a Trainee Support Worker in Wollongong? You're in luck! There are a variety of Trainee Support Worker courses in Wollongong designed for beginners with no prior experience. These Vocational Education and Training (VET) courses, such as the Certificate III in Individual Support (Ageing, Home and Community) and the Certificate III in Individual Support (Disability), provide essential skills and knowledge to help you thrive in this fulfilling role.

Several reputable training providers are available in the Wollongong area, including the Australian College of the Professions, which offers the Certificate III in Individual Support (Ageing). Others like Care Academy NSW and HDS provide a comprehensive learning experience for aspiring support workers. Choose a provider that resonates with you to kick-start your career!

Completing a course in Trainee Support Work can lead to various rewarding job roles within the community services sector. Graduates often find themselves thriving as an Aged Care Worker, Personal Carer, or even an Aged Care Team Leader. The skills gained from these courses can also empower you to explore exciting positions like Disability Support Worker or Home Care Assistance Worker.

Enrolling in a Trainee Support Worker course opens up opportunities not just in aged care but in the broader community services and aged care sectors as well. Discover the foundation of knowledge and hands-on skills needed to excel in diverse roles, including Mental Health Advocate and Gerontologist, enhancing the quality of life for the communities you serve.
